I have a M1730 laptop. This laptop is a replacement of a M1710 that overheated. Dell replaced it even though the guarantee was expired.

On the phone, they asked me if I wanted to keep the same configuration. I said yes, notably Windows XP and bluetooth.

They shipped the laptop with Windows Vista Business, no bluetooth. Mad | :mad:

That is not all. I would often get a "Display driver stopped responding...." message. Especially if I am playing a 3-d game.

I updated the driver with Nvidia's latest (I already go the Dell's latest). 3D problem disappeared, but if I boot the laptop on the battery-only mode, the driver crashes and a re-install (driver) is necessary. This does not happen if I fire up the laptop from Hibernation.

With both Nvidia's and Dell's latest driver SLI is not working.

I did a hardware diagnostics and everything seems fine. Except the tests do not seem to test the 3D functionality. It seems to be a software (probably Vista-related Wink | ;) ).

So, I have 2 questions:

1- How can I test the 3D functionality. I would prefer something that can run without the OS.
2- Does anyone know what the problem is?
